OCF Yield % is calculated as Cash Flow from Operations divided by Market Capitalization. It is a financial solvency ratio that compares the operating cash flow a company is expected to earn against its market value.

As of today, thyssenkrupp AG's Trailing 12-Month Cash Flow from Operations is €485 Mil, and Market Cap is €6,384 Mil. Therefore, thyssenkrupp AG's OCF Yield % for today is 7.60%.

thyssenkrupp AG OCF Yield % Calculation

OCF Yield % is a financial solvency ratio that compares the operating cash flow a company is expected to earn against its market value.

thyssenkrupp AG's OCF Yield % for the fiscal year that ended in Sep. 2025 is calculated as

OCF Yield %=Cash Flow from Operations / Market Cap
=1684 / 5453.312464012
=30.88%

thyssenkrupp AG's annualized OCF Yield % for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

OCF Yield %=Cash Flow from Operations * Annualized Factor / Market Cap
=26 * 4 / 4612.96212
=2.25%

thyssenkrupp AG Business Description

Address ThyssenKrupp Allee 1, Essen, NW, DEU, 45143
thyssenkrupp AG is a diversified industrial group with steel operations and capital goods and services businesses. Its segment includes Materials Services, Decarbon Technologies, Automotive Technology, Steel Europe, and Marine Systems. Automotive Technology is one of the German suppliers and engineering partners to the international automotive industry. Decarbon Technologies covers the businesses of Rothe Erde, Uhde, Polysius, and the majority investment in thyssenkrupp Nucera. Material Services includes the distribution of mill-independent materials, distributors, and services. Steel Europe concentrates on the market for high-quality flat carbon steel. Marine Systems is a supplier for submarine and surface vessel construction. it generates the majority of Revenue from Materials Services.
